In a normal year, Spring,/Summer sellers market, Autumn /Winter buyers market.
During Pandemic Sellers market.
However, if International travel opens up and stays open and things tend towards normal then it will definitely become a buyers market with a glut of 2nd hand vehicles and prices dropping accordingly.

Interesting times, the second hand market is crazy. Made worse by VW having a backlog of over a year for new deliveries and missing deliveries for this summer for orders made last winter.

At some point I agree, second hand prices will drop massively, supply & demand. Tricky to predict when that will be though!

It is indeed crazy right now.. we've been saving for a (used) beach for a few years now, and have watched prices rocket since the pandemic. Sometimes up 5-10k from just over a year ago. This year is looking worse than last already.

Even a 6/7 year old basic beach with 2 previous owners is getting advertised at ~ £35k. They would have bought at less than that (2nd hand) even from a dealer.. I think we might just have to wait it out until the covid profiteering runs it's course...
